哈希竞猜游戏玩法大全,从新手到高手的进阶指南哈希竞猜游戏玩法大全
本文目录导读:
好,用户让我写一篇关于“哈希竞猜游戏玩法大全”的文章,还给了一个示例标题和内容,我需要理解用户的需求,他们可能是一个游戏设计师、内容创作者,或者是对哈希竞猜游戏感兴趣的人,用户希望这篇文章详细描述游戏玩法,字数不少于2562个字,所以内容需要丰富,涵盖多个方面。
我要分析哈希竞猜游戏的基本玩法,通常这类游戏需要玩家猜测哈希值,可能涉及密码学知识,比如哈希函数的输入输出关系,我应该解释哈希的基本概念,然后逐步深入到游戏的具体规则,比如输入密码、计算哈希值、比较结果等。
我需要考虑游戏的不同模式,比如单人模式、多人模式,以及不同难度级别,这样可以让文章内容更全面,满足不同玩家的需求,还可以加入游戏技巧和策略,帮助玩家更好地掌握游戏。
用户提供的示例内容已经涵盖了这些方面,但可能需要更详细地扩展每个部分,在“哈希密码输入模式”中,可以详细说明密码长度、字符限制等细节,在“哈希值计算模式”中,可以解释哈希算法的具体类型,如SHA-1、MD5等,并说明它们的差异。
用户可能希望文章不仅描述玩法,还能提供游戏技巧,比如如何选择密码以提高猜中的概率,或者如何利用哈希函数的特性来设计自己的猜测策略,这些内容可以增加文章的实用性和吸引力。
我还需要考虑游戏的趣味性,比如设置时间限制、积分系统等,以增加游戏的挑战性和乐趣,可以加入一些历史背景,比如哈希函数的发展和应用,让读者对游戏有更深入的了解。
确保文章结构清晰,逻辑连贯,从基础到高级逐步深入,让读者能够轻松跟随,语言要通俗易懂,避免过于专业的术语,除非必要时进行解释。
我需要按照用户提供的示例,详细扩展每个游戏模式,加入游戏技巧和策略,增加文章的深度和趣味性,同时确保内容全面,字数足够,这样,用户的需求就能得到满足,文章也会更具吸引力。
哈希竞猜游戏是一种基于哈希函数的智力游戏,玩家通过猜测输入字符串的哈希值来赢得积分或获胜,这种游戏不仅考验玩家的逻辑思维能力,还涉及对哈希函数工作原理的深刻理解,本文将详细介绍哈希竞猜游戏的玩法、规则以及游戏技巧,帮助玩家从新手逐步成长为高手。
哈希竞猜游戏的基本概念
1 哈希函数的定义
哈希函数是一种将任意长度的输入字符串映射到固定长度的输出值的数学函数,这个输出值通常被称为哈希值、哈希码或指纹,哈希函数具有快速计算、确定性等特性,广泛应用于密码学、数据 integrity 以及分布式系统等领域。
2 游戏的核心机制
在哈希竞猜游戏中,玩家需要根据给定的哈希值和哈希函数,猜测出对应的输入字符串,游戏通常设置一个时间限制,玩家在规定时间内猜出正确答案即可获得积分奖励,游戏的难度可以调节,从简单的短字符串到复杂的长字符串,甚至包含多种字符的组合。
哈希竞猜游戏的常见模式
1 单人模式
单人模式是最常见的游戏模式,玩家需要在规定时间内猜出给定哈希值的输入字符串,游戏通常会设置一个难度级别,
- 简单模式:输入字符串长度为4-6个字符,仅包含字母和数字。
- 中等模式:输入字符串长度为8-10个字符,包含字母、数字和一些特殊字符。
- 高级模式:输入字符串长度为12-15个字符,包含多种字符类型。
玩家可以通过不断尝试不同的输入字符串,逐步缩小可能的范围,最终猜中正确答案。
2 多人模式
多人模式允许多个玩家同时进行猜测,通常会设置一个时间限制,比如30秒或1分钟,玩家需要在规定时间内猜出正确的输入字符串,积分最高的玩家获胜,多人模式增加了竞争性,玩家可以通过与其他玩家的互动提升自己的猜测效率。
3 时间限制模式
时间限制模式要求玩家在指定时间内猜出正确答案,否则将失去积分奖励,这种模式适合考验玩家的反应能力和猜测效率。
4 积分奖励模式
积分奖励模式根据玩家的猜测速度和准确性给予积分奖励,玩家在规定时间内猜中正确答案,可以得到基础分;如果提前猜中,还可以获得额外的加分。
哈希值计算模式
哈希值的计算是游戏的核心,玩家需要了解不同哈希算法的特性,才能更好地猜测输入字符串,以下是几种常见的哈希算法及其特点:
1 SHA-1
SHA-1( Secure Hash Algorithm 1)是一种常用的哈希算法,输出长度为20字节(160位),由于其抗碰撞能力较强,常用于身份验证和数据 integrity 检测,玩家在猜测时,需要考虑输入字符串的长度和字符分布。
2 MD5
MD5(Message-Digest Algorithm 5)是一种128位的哈希算法,输出长度为16字节,MD5算法的抗碰撞能力较弱,因此在实际应用中已不推荐使用,玩家在猜测时,需要注意MD5算法的输入输出关系。
3 SHA-256
SHA-256(Secure Hash Algorithm 256)是一种256位的哈希算法,输出长度为32字节,由于其抗碰撞能力极强,常用于加密货币(如比特币)的交易签名,玩家在猜测时,需要考虑输入字符串的长度和字符分布。
4 比特币哈希算法
在比特币网络中,哈希算法被用于验证交易的完整性,玩家可以通过研究比特币哈希算法的特性,更好地理解哈希函数的工作原理。
哈希竞猜游戏的技巧与策略
1 选择合适的难度级别
玩家可以根据自己的哈希函数知识和猜测能力,选择合适的难度级别,如果选择太简单的难度级别,游戏过于轻松;如果选择太高级的难度级别,可能无法在规定时间内猜中答案。
2 利用哈希函数的特性
了解哈希函数的特性可以帮助玩家更快地猜中答案。
- 输入输出关系:哈希函数的输出与输入之间存在固定的关系,玩家可以通过尝试不同的输入字符串,逐步缩小可能的范围。
- 抗碰撞能力:不同哈希算法的抗碰撞能力不同,玩家可以通过这一点来判断输入字符串的可能范围。
3 时间限制优化
在时间限制模式下,玩家需要快速计算可能的输入字符串,可以通过以下方法优化猜测效率:
- 预计算哈希值:在猜测前,预先计算一些可能的输入字符串的哈希值,以加快猜测速度。
- 缩小输入范围:根据哈希函数的特性,缩小输入字符串的可能范围,减少猜测次数。
4 多次猜测优化
在单人模式下,玩家可以通过多次猜测来优化输入字符串的猜测范围。
- 逐步排除法:通过多次猜测,逐步排除不可能的输入字符串,缩小猜测范围。
- 利用哈希函数的分布特性:哈希函数的输出分布有一定的规律性,玩家可以通过这一点来优化猜测策略。
哈希竞猜游戏的高级玩法
1 哈希函数逆向工程
哈希函数逆向工程是一种高级玩法,玩家需要根据给定的哈希值和哈希函数,逆推出输入字符串,这种方法需要对哈希函数的工作原理有深入的理解。
2 多哈希函数结合
在一些复杂的哈希竞猜游戏中,可能会同时使用多个哈希函数进行计算,玩家需要综合考虑多个哈希函数的特性,才能猜中正确答案。
3 时间限制下的快速猜测
在时间限制模式下,玩家需要快速计算可能的输入字符串,可以通过以下方法优化猜测效率:
- 预计算哈希值:在猜测前,预先计算一些可能的输入字符串的哈希值,以加快猜测速度。
- 缩小输入范围:根据哈希函数的特性,缩小输入字符串的可能范围,减少猜测次数。
哈希竞猜游戏的注意事项
1 注意哈希函数的抗碰撞能力
哈希函数的抗碰撞能力直接影响猜测的难度,玩家需要了解不同哈希算法的抗碰撞能力,选择合适的难度级别。
2 避免重复猜测
在猜测过程中,避免重复猜测相同的输入字符串,否则会浪费时间。
3 玩家的反应速度
在时间限制模式下,玩家的反应速度直接影响猜测的效率,可以通过练习提高自己的反应速度。
哈希竞猜游戏玩法大全,从新手到高手的进阶指南哈希竞猜游戏玩法大全,




发表评论